Rubber roof installation involves fitting a durable, flexible membrane made from synthetic rubber material, commonly known as EPDM (ethylene propylene diene monomer). This type of roofing is often chosen for its ability to create a seamless, waterproof barrier over flat or low-slope roofs on residential properties. The process typically includes preparing the existing roof surface, installing the rubber membrane, and sealing all edges and seams to ensure a long-lasting, weather-resistant cover. Skilled contractors use specialized adhesives and tools to ensure the installation is secure and effective, helping to protect the home from water intrusion and weather damage.

One of the primary reasons homeowners consider rubber roof installation is to address issues related to aging or damaged roofing materials. Over time, roofs can develop leaks, cracks, or areas of deterioration that compromise their ability to keep moisture out. Rubber roofing helps solve these problems by providing a resilient, waterproof layer that can accommodate slight structural movements without cracking or tearing. It is also resistant to UV rays and temperature fluctuations, which can extend the life of the roof and reduce the need for frequent repairs or replacements.

This roofing solution is especially common on properties with flat or low-slope roofs, such as garages, sheds, sunrooms, and some modern-style homes. Rubber roofs are well-suited for commercial buildings as well, but they are increasingly popular among homeowners seeking a reliable, low-maintenance option for areas where traditional shingles may not perform as well. The overview below groups typical Rubber Roof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bluffton, SC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or rubber roof repairs in Bluffton range from $250 to $600. Many routine patch jobs and small fixes f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and accessibility.

Full Roof Replacement - Replacing an entire rubber roof can cost between $5,000 and $10,000 for most residential projects in the area. Larger, more complex installations or those with additional features can push costs higher, often exceeding $12,000.

Commercial Projects - Commercial rubber roof installations or repairs usually range from $10,000 to $50,000 depending on the size and complexity. Many projects land in the middle of this range, with larger or customized jobs reaching higher costs.

Maintenance and Coatings - Applying protective coatings or performing routine maintenance typically cost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Many service providers offer packages within this range, though larger or multi-layer coatings can increase expenses.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a rubber roof installation? Rubber roof installation involves fitting a durable, flexible membrane made from synthetic rubber onto a building's roof to provide waterproof protection and extend roof lifespan.

Are rubber roofs suitable for residential properties? Yes, rubber roofs are commonly used on residential buildings due to their durability, weather resistance, and low maintenance requirements.

What factors should I consider when choosing a contractor for rubber roof installation? It’s important to select local contractors with experience in rubber roofing, good reputation, and proper insurance to ensure quality work and reliable service.

How do local service providers typically prepare for a rubber roof installation? They usually assess the existing roof condition, clean the surface thoroughly, and ensure proper sealing and insulation before installing the rubber membrane.

What maintenance is required after a rubber roof installation? Regular inspections for damage, keeping the roof clear of debris, and addressing any issues promptly can help maintain the integrity of a rubber roof over time.
